** What you will be doing
** The Business Analyst within Enterprise Solutions plays a vital role in bridging the gap between business needs and technical solutions. They work closely with stakeholders, Product Owners, and development teams to elicit, analyse, and document requirements for new and enhanced enterprise applications.

The Business Analyst ensures that solutions align with the overall business strategy, enterprise architecture, and Rolls-Royce's move towards a more efficient and commercially optimised delivery model. They leverage their skills in business process improvement to identify opportunities for optimisation and contribute to the delivery of high-quality, cost-effective solutions.
*
* Key Accountabilities:

*** Fosters strong collaboration between business stakeholders, Product Owners, development teams, and System Integrators, ensuring clear communication and alignment.
* Undertake consulting and business analysis activities, such as interviews, facilitated workshops, business process capture, modelling and improvement, business requirements elicitation and documentation, in order to ensure that the team is able to implement its products in the customer organisation.
* Ensures that developed solutions directly address business needs and align with the overall business strategy and enterprise architecture.
* Contributes to the delivery of high-quality software by ensuring that requirements are clearly defined, documented, and testable.
* Translates high-level requirements into detailed functional and non-functional product requirements / user stories / use cases; gains artefact approval from relevant stakeholders.
* Provides data-driven insights to support informed decision-making by stakeholders.
* Identifies and helps implement process improvements, contributing to a more efficient and cost-effective delivery model within Enterprise Solutions.
* Proactively identifies and analyses risks associated with requirements and proposes mitigation strategies.
* Helps define and track measurable business objectives, demonstrating the value delivered by Enterprise Solutions initiatives.
